…A merchant from York, England. A Quaker, at the age of 60, he proposed to the Society of Friends that they establish an institution for the mentally ill. At the time, in British psychiatric hospitals, patients were made to sleep on straw beds, chained, and treated like animals. When a member of the Society of Friends died in a psychiatric hospital, his proposal bore fruit in the form of the establishment of the York Retreat. After its establishment, the institution was passed down from generation to generation, and this movement marked the beginning of modern psychiatry. …
